Applying for BUD/S Training

In-service Candidates

 

Requirements and procedures for BUD/S training application.

Package Requirements:

  1. Meet ASVAB test score requirement
  2. Meet age, EAOS and rating requirement (page 13 may be required)
  3. Pass physical screening test
  4. Pass diving physical

Procedures:

  1. Put in a "Special Request Chit" through your chain of command requesting BUD/S Training.

     

  2. Submit a "Personnel Action Request" (Form 1306/7) to SPECWAR/Diver assignment. Submit the following with your request:
    A certified copy of your ASVAB test scores
    Your physical screening test results
    Pressure and oxygen tolerance test results (if completed)
    Your completed diving physical (Form SF88 - SF93)
    Certified copy of your last performance evaluation report

All Candidates

Requirements.

Physical/Mental

  1. Pass a diving physical exam
  2. Eye sight cannot be worse than 20/40 in one eye and 20/70 in the other eye and must be correctable to 20/20 with no color blindness
  3. Minimum ASVAB score: VE + AR = 104, MC = 50
  4. Must be 28 years old or less
  5. Only men are eligible
  6. Must be a U.S. citizen

Physical Screen Test

  1. 500 yard swim using breast and/or side stroke in 12:30 — Ten minute rest
  2. Perform Minimum of 42 push ups in 2 minutes — Two minute rest
  3. Perform minimum of 50 sit-ups in 2 minutes — Two minute rest
  4. Perform at least 6 pull-ups, no time limit — Ten minute rest
  5. Run 1.5 miles, wearing boots and pants, in 11:30
* As a reminder, there are no maximums on these physical test. The prospective trainee should provide the best scores possible, i.e., give his best effort.
